Questions?

Check our FAQs for the quickest support.

FAQ

Did not find your answer?
Contact us

Practice the English conditionals

Good luck!

What our students say

Unlike in other platforms, all our teachers are manually verified by our professional team. Trust in the experiences of our students.

4.97/5

Dear Sir/ Mam

My name is Monesh Nankoo. I am an I.T specialist/ Teacher. I am writing to show my keen interest for the position at your organization. I have completed my Bachelor's degree in Computer Science as well as my TEFL/ TESOL English master course. I do have several other qualifications in the field of I.T and logistics with are stated on my Resume.
I am a capable person along with excellent communication skills. I assure you that I will prove myself to be a valuable employee. I possess the necessary qualities needed to persevere such as adaptability, integrity and I am self-motivated.
I am really good at learning quickly and efficiently. I want to work at your company because I feel I could definitely add quality to the work that you do. I would love to work with you to achieve a greater reputation for your organization.
My future plans are to gain more experience in the field of Education or Information Technology to enhance my career.

Thank you for taking your time to review my application. Please contact me if you have any questions.

Yours sincerely,
Monesh Nankoo
Contact details:
Skype: moneshnankoo
Line: moneshnankoo
WeChat: Monesh_Nankoo
Email: Moneshnankoo@gmail.com
Alternative email: Moneshnankoo@hotmail.com
Mobile number: 0813307660/ 068 099 0519
Country: South Africa

Reviews

Teaching methodology

5/5

Communication

5/5

Punctuality

5/5

Internet connection

5/5

Learning materials

5/5
5/5

Monesh is a very enthusiastic and patient teacher. He is very well-organized and a native English speaker from South Africa.

This review was written by a coLanguage team member during a manual screening of this teacher profile.

Monesh N. Monesh N. ZA

Review

Teaching methodology

5/5

Communication

5/5

Punctuality

5/5

Internet connection

5/5

Learning materials

5/5
5/5

Hello!

I'm Elena and I am here to support your learning journey while having interesting and funny conversations. My intention is to teach with kindness and positive energy using creative and entertaining approaches based on your needs and interests. I love teaching kids and youngsters: I will bring my puppets and my magic box full of surprises!

About me:
I am a friendly, energetic person who enjoys cooking (and eating), spending time in nature, going to places and dancing. I seek to learn new things and celebrate the small moments of every day.
Going frequently abroad on Erasmus Projects and volunteering for an NGO in Romania and Slovenia has given me the opportunity to embrace the diversity and beauty of different cultures. All these experiences have shaped my journey and took me to amazing places. If you are curious about traveling, volunteering, ways to give back to the community, healthy living, we can definitely integrate that in our lessons!

Me as a teacher
With a degree in Romanian and English Language and Literature and a Teacher Formation I will adapt my teaching methods to your learning style and celebrate your progress every step of the way! As a former kindergarten teacher, I will receive you with patience and empathy, opening a space for you to feel supported, listened to and cared for. Beyond the process of sharing information, I believe it is about the connection and the
environment we create together.

During the 1st session, we will talk about your intentions, goals and your current language level. I am happy to work with beginner learners, as well as advanced speakers. I can help you develop your conversation skills for everyday use, integrating grammar and vocabulary in a fun and effective way. I can also give you guidance for academic work, job interviews, writing skills.
Teaching materials: Flashcards, Virtual Treasure Hunts, Games, Quizzes, Puppet Show

Reviews

Teaching methodology

4/5

Communication

5/5

Punctuality

5/5

Internet connection

4/5

Learning materials

3/5
4.2/5

Elena has experience in teaching to children and adults. She is very flexible, she adjusts her classes to you and your needs. Furthermore, all her teaching methods are very inactive. She can teach English to all levels from A1 to C2. You'll surely learn a lot from her!

This review was written by a coLanguage team member during a manual screening of this teacher profile.

Elena Gabriela  I. Elena Gabriela I. RO

Review

Teaching methodology

4/5

Communication

5/5

Punctuality

5/5

Internet connection

4/5

Learning materials

3/5
4.2/5

Hello everyone!

My name is Elena! I have been teaching French to children and to adults for 13 years.

I fell in love with French language, literature, history and culture years ago. And today I help people to learn this beautiful language.

In 2008 I started working in an AUF member university and I’ve spend six years teaching general and professional French language skills to students and preparing them for DELF/DALF/TCF examinations.

Later I collaborated with several language schools working with children and adults and as a privat tutor.

Now I teache in Alliance Française and I continue to give privat lessons. I also work as a French - Russian interpreter.

In 2017 I started teaching online and I know how to make learning fun, creative end efficient to people of all ages and needs. In my opinion, any study should be a pleasure, so I do my best to make my students enjoy the lessons and progress in speaking, reading, writing, listening and grammar at the same time.

Contact me to book a trial lesson and for any question you may have!

Reviews

Teaching methodology

4/5

Communication

5/5

Punctuality

5/5

Internet connection

5/5

Learning materials

4/5
4.6/5

Elena has over 10 years of teaching experience. She has taught to children and young adults. She teaches French to all levels (A1-C2) and Russian tot A1 until B2. Furthermore, she is very eager to help you learn a new language. She helps you learn in an interactive and fun way!

This review was written by a coLanguage team member during a manual screening of this teacher profile.

Elena K. Elena K. UA

Review

Teaching methodology

4/5

Communication

5/5

Punctuality

5/5

Internet connection

5/5

Learning materials

4/5
4.6/5
Russian language course, all levels, tailor-made and also group courses

Reviews

Teaching methodology

5/5

Communication

5/5

Punctuality

5/5

Internet connection

5/5

Learning materials

5/5
5/5

Oksana is a very experienced teacher. She has written several Russian course books. Since she is a native speaker, she can teach you more than only the language. Her classes also include culture, she adjusts her classes to your needs. She is an enthusiastic teacher, ready to help you learn a new language!

This review was written by a coLanguage team member during a manual screening of this teacher profile.

Oksana T. Oksana T. NL

Review

Teaching methodology

5/5

Communication

5/5

Punctuality

5/5

Internet connection

5/5

Learning materials

5/5
5/5

Hi! I am Francesca and have a degree in specialised translation and interpreting cum laude. I have been working in the field of translation and teaching for about three years.
I am a foreign language teacher and a tutor for courses leading to language certifications recognised by the Common European Framework. I also teach Italian to foreigners and am a CELI examiner. My academic training and professional experience have enabled me to develop a successful teaching method tailored to the needs of each learner, ensuring excellent results in a short time in all four language skills (speaking, listening, writing, and reading).
I hope to see you soon at your first free class to start your linguistic and cultural growth.

Reviews

Teaching methodology

5/5

Communication

5/5

Punctuality

5/5

Internet connection

5/5

Learning materials

5/5
5/5

She is very motivated and relaxed during her classes. She makes the material interesting and her classes are really fun! I recommend her if you are new to English

FRANCESCA M. FRANCESCA M.

Review

Teaching methodology

5/5

Communication

5/5

Punctuality

5/5

Internet connection

5/5

Learning materials

5/5
5/5

Let me help you improve your English for any purpose. I am a native English speaker with a Master's degree in English, a Bachelor of Science degree and a CELTA teaching qualification.

I have been teaching for four years. As a copy-editor, I have been helping people improve their written English for over ten years (so yes, I can edit documents for you). Interviews: send me your CV and the job description and I will help you prepare.

Ready for certification? I will help you get ready for English language proficiency exams (TOEFL, TOEIC, IELTS, OET, C1 (CAE), C2 (CPE).)

We CAN meet free of charge (just book a FREE CHAT for 20 minutes) to discuss your learning needs/my teaching methods and to start talking.

It is useful if you take a quick online test to establish a starting point: https://www.cambridgeenglish.org/test-your-english/general-english/ Please let me know the results A1/2 B1/2 C1/2.

If you need to reschedule, please do so 24 hours in advance to avoid being charged.

NB If you are writing a test like IELTS or TOEFL 'in a month or two' and you need to obtain a minimum score to enter a university, remember that according to education bodies like British Council and Cambridge English, it takes an average of 120-130 lesson hours to move from one level or band to the next. So with 'one or two' months, you need to already be at B2 or Upper Intermediate level to start preparing.

For B2-C2 level students who enjoy photography: Would you would like to improve your English conversation and your photography? In a typical lesson, you will show me your latest photos and describe how and why you took them. Then we will discuss how photos are assessed in photographic competitions and, if necessary, we can go over the essentials of using a digital camera (although it's perfectly fine if you use your mobile phone to take photos).

Reviews

Teaching methodology

5/5

Communication

5/5

Punctuality

5/5

Internet connection

5/5

Learning materials

5/5
5/5

Sandra is a very experienced and kind teacher. She is amazing at making you feel at ease, so that you can really enjoy your class and focus on your learning. She provides great learning materials and organises the lesson according to your needs and level.

Mary K. Mary K. ZA

Review

Teaching methodology

5/5

Communication

5/5

Punctuality

5/5

Internet connection

5/5

Learning materials

5/5
5/5
French lessons with a qualified teacher (for children, teenagers, adults)

Reviews

Teaching methodology

4/5

Communication

4/5

Punctuality

5/5

Internet connection

4/5

Learning materials

4/5
4.2/5

Laurie has been working since 2016. She teaches French from the levels A1 until C1. Her learning materials are very interactive, games, quizzes, videos etc. You will surely learn a lot from her!

This review was written by a coLanguage team member during a manual screening of this teacher profile.

Laurie G. Laurie G. FR

Review

Teaching methodology

4/5

Communication

4/5

Punctuality

5/5

Internet connection

4/5

Learning materials

4/5
4.2/5

Hello! My name is Lee Moffat. I am a fully qualified English teacher from Edinburgh, Scotland. I have over eighteen years teaching experience with levels ranging from complete beginners to proficiency level advanced (A1 and lower - C2 and higher). I offer either one to one online tuition or group tuition in the following areas:
Conversation skills
Pronunciation skills
IELTS preparation and TOEFL preparation
Proficiency
Grammar
Fluency
Reading
Writing/study/professional
Business English
General English
These are the main areas i have taught in however if you need more specific skills we can discuss your needs in our free first class! Asides from teaching I work as an artist, writer and supporting actor on various film and television shows. My students describe me as helpful, informative, knowledgeable and fun to learn from. My approach to teaching is to be as helpful and informative as possible taking into account each students individual needs. If you would like more information please contact me and we can arrange a suitable date and time to have a free half hour trial class were we can discuss things further.

Reviews

Teaching methodology

5/5

Communication

5/5

Punctuality

4.92/5

Internet connection

5/5

Learning materials

5/5
4.98/5

Ian is a very good teacher; he is good at describing the whole meaning of a phrase or a paragraph. He is always positive and friendly

Ian M. Ian M.

Review

Teaching methodology

5/5

Communication

5/5

Punctuality

4/5

Internet connection

5/5

Learning materials

5/5
4.8/5

Do you want to improve your Dutch for work and daily life in the Netherlands? I help young expats enhance their Dutch skills, so you can speak and write with more confidence. Not because you have to, but because you want to! My lessons are practical and focused on what you truly need, whether you’re a beginner or already at a higher level.

What you can expect:

Lessons for beginners to advanced learners (B2 to C1), with a methodical and structured approach
Exercises that fit your work and life in the Netherlands
Focus on building confidence and keeping your self-respect, as you find your place as a new resident
Long-term collaboration, aimed at lasting progress and making the most of your new country
In my lessons, you’ll not only learn the language but also how to communicate your unique value and fully use the opportunities in your new home. This way, you’ll get to know the Netherlands better and make your own special contribution!

Ready to improve your Dutch? Contact me and let’s explore the possibilities!

Reviews

Teaching methodology

4.96/5

Communication

4.99/5

Punctuality

5/5

Internet connection

4.92/5

Learning materials

4.95/5
4.96/5

Monique is very good and very patient teacher! It is always fun to have a lesson with her! I really love it

Monique M. Monique M.

Review

Teaching methodology

5/5

Communication

5/5

Punctuality

5/5

Internet connection

5/5

Learning materials

5/5
5/5

Let me help you improve your English for any purpose. I am a native English speaker with a Master's degree in English, a Bachelor of Science degree and a CELTA teaching qualification.

I have been teaching for four years. As a copy-editor, I have been helping people improve their written English for over ten years (so yes, I can edit documents for you). Interviews: send me your CV and the job description and I will help you prepare.

Ready for certification? I will help you get ready for English language proficiency exams (TOEFL, TOEIC, IELTS, OET, C1 (CAE), C2 (CPE).)

We CAN meet free of charge (just book a FREE CHAT for 20 minutes) to discuss your learning needs/my teaching methods and to start talking.

It is useful if you take a quick online test to establish a starting point: https://www.cambridgeenglish.org/test-your-english/general-english/ Please let me know the results A1/2 B1/2 C1/2.

If you need to reschedule, please do so 24 hours in advance to avoid being charged.

NB If you are writing a test like IELTS or TOEFL 'in a month or two' and you need to obtain a minimum score to enter a university, remember that according to education bodies like British Council and Cambridge English, it takes an average of 120-130 lesson hours to move from one level or band to the next. So with 'one or two' months, you need to already be at B2 or Upper Intermediate level to start preparing.

For B2-C2 level students who enjoy photography: Would you would like to improve your English conversation and your photography? In a typical lesson, you will show me your latest photos and describe how and why you took them. Then we will discuss how photos are assessed in photographic competitions and, if necessary, we can go over the essentials of using a digital camera (although it's perfectly fine if you use your mobile phone to take photos).

Reviews

Teaching methodology

5/5

Communication

5/5

Punctuality

5/5

Internet connection

5/5

Learning materials

5/5
5/5

I'm extremely pleased with my English lessons. Sandra is a very capable teacher who treats her students according to their individual needs. She's an excellent choice for students who would like to push their English on a higher level. I'm currently preparing for a TOEFL test. Thanks to Sandra I feel well prepared and confident to reach the required score. Thank you for being such a wonderful teacher and lovely human being.

Mary K. Mary K. ZA

Review

Teaching methodology

5/5

Communication

5/5

Punctuality

5/5

Internet connection

5/5

Learning materials

5/5
5/5

**** Please contact me before booking a lesson, thanks! :-)*** Hello everyone, I'm Federica and I'm an italian and english teacher. Before being a teacher I've been a student infact I graduated in languages so I know very well how hard can be learning a new language. I'm interested in music, cinema, literature and I enjoy talking about several topics. I've been teaching since 2009 and in 2012 I've qualified as italian language teacher. I've experience with children and adults, with in company courses, with total beginners as well as with advanced. Also I've succesfully prepared a number of students for the most important english and italian certification (CELI, CILS, FIRST, PET, KET). Over the last years I've became specialized in one-to-one or small groups lessons because in this way I can create a tailored programme for each student. I follow a communicative approach and in my classes there's lot of room for speaking but I don't neglect grammar, listening and writing. I provide you with material, sometimes selfmade, other times taken from books, videos, or songs, but always useful to help you to immerse in the target language! At the end of every lesson I always assign homework in order to revise the things learnt. I define myself as a happy, positive and very patient person and I do my best to make the class a funny and relaxed moment. I look forward to meet you online!

Reviews

Teaching methodology

5/5

Communication

5/5

Punctuality

5/5

Internet connection

5/5

Learning materials

5/5
5/5

After a year of classes with Federica, I can only say that she is an excellent teacher, I am very satisfied with my progress

Translated by Google Translate

Federica C. Federica C. IT

Thanks a lot! It's amazing how much progress you've made with English in one year! Keep going like this!

Translated by Google Translate

Review

Teaching methodology

5/5

Communication

5/5

Punctuality

5/5

Internet connection

5/5

Learning materials

5/5
5/5

Hello, my name is Corinne and I am a qualified ESL English teacher from England. I have been teaching in classrooms and online for over 3 years and I have many satisfied students.

My lessons are student-centred and usually take place on Skype. I treat every student as an individual and tailor my lessons to meet their goals. I use a variety of text books and free online resources including exercises, articles and videos. I usually give out a little homework at the end of each lesson to reinforce what we have done together.

In your first lesson, we will discuss your needs and check your current level. From this, we can decide what sort of lessons will suit you the best. Perhaps you struggle with grammar and sentence structure? Perhaps you need to practice English for a specific purpose, like understanding lectures, making phone calls at work, or travelling? Or perhaps you need a structured course so that you can learn English step by step?

Whatever you need, I’m here to help. I see it as my job to make you feel safe, build your confidence and make your lessons enjoyable. I look forward to hearing from you and to helping you on your path to speaking better English. Book your first lesson now and let’s get started.

Reviews

Teaching methodology

4.92/5

Communication

5/5

Punctuality

5/5

Internet connection

4.96/5

Learning materials

4.96/5
4.97/5

Corinne is a kind, professional teacher and a great person! I strongly recommend her excellent lessons.

Corinne P. Corinne P. GB

Thank you, Anastasiia!

Review

Teaching methodology

5/5

Communication

5/5

Punctuality

5/5

Internet connection

5/5

Learning materials

5/5
5/5

Hello!

Do you want to learn Italian from zero or improve your language level? Do you need to pass a language certification's exam?

My name is Alessio, and I am and experienced Italian instructor with passion for my job.

Contact me, and we can discuss together a customized plan of lessons.

Alessio

Reviews

Teaching methodology

5/5

Communication

5/5

Punctuality

5/5

Internet connection

4.75/5

Learning materials

4.75/5
4.9/5

I learn Italian with Alessio and I would say that it's a great experience. He is a very thoughtful teacher who puts a lot of thought into how he presents the material. He paces me just right so I feel myself challenged but not overwhelmed. His lessons are engaging, useful, and he is very patient. I would highly recommend him to anyone interested in learning Italian.

Alessio A. Alessio A. IT

Review

Teaching methodology

5/5

Communication

5/5

Punctuality

5/5

Internet connection

5/5

Learning materials

5/5
5/5

-Publisher
-Editor-in-chief
-Writer

Hello,
I was born in İstanbul and I lived there. I hold a bachelor degree in cinema and television at İstanbul Şehir University. During my university years, my stories have been published in major Turkish literary magazines. After my graduation I have been specializing in children's book illustration and literature. I founded children's book publishing house in Turkey. The name is Yıldız Tozu Publishing and my books were released. I worked as an editor-in-chief in the company. I was finding books in the world and I was publishing them in Turkish. I am practically and professionally working on Turkish language and literature. Later on, I moved France to continue my education and works about literature and art. Currently, I am learning french.

I have experience in teaching Turkish in years. Furthermore, I speak English very well (TOEFL B2) and French (B1) it is advantage for students who are beginners.

Here my methodology when I teach Turkish:

I will use the grammar books and my presentations, time to time.

For speaking practice: illustrations, daily conversations
For listening practice: Turkish songs, movies, series
For reading practice: news and articles about Turkey (for advance students), stories, picture books (for intermediate students), texts from language books (for beginner and intermediate students.)

If students need to focus specific area like writing etc. I am designing my class according to that.

In addition, it is because I am using broad material about Turkish media, you will be familiar the culture and sociology of Turkey.

I like to do lesson in creative and in an organized way; therefore, I believe you will learn fast and you will enjoy learning Turkish with me!

I hope to see you in my class :)

Reviews

Teaching methodology

5/5

Communication

4.98/5

Punctuality

5/5

Internet connection

4.9/5

Learning materials

5/5
4.98/5

Esra is a very good teacher who uses her self made PowerPoint slides which can be very helpful because of the pictures involved.

Esra O. Esra O. TR

Review

Teaching methodology

5/5

Communication

5/5

Punctuality

5/5

Internet connection

5/5

Learning materials

5/5
5/5